ISBN 978-1-77171-346-7 City of Beasts (poetry) 23.95
published 2019 127 pages

How do we live together in a world debased by injustice and violence? Robert Martens’ city of beasts suggests that embracing transience, acceptance, and yes, love, can light a flame in the empire’s heart of darkness.

ISBN 978-1-77171-015-2 Little Creatures (poetry) 21.95
published 2013 86 pages

As GK Chesterton remarked, we realize we’re little creatures every time we stand beside a tree. And yet — how much greater, paradoxically greater. This is a mystery that can only be approached indirectly, and humbly. These poems attempt to do that.
